Who Are We?

Postman is the world’s leading API platform, used by more than 35 million developers and 500,000 organizations, including 98% of the Fortune 500. Postman is helping developers and professionals across the globe build the API-first world by simplifying each step of the API lifecycle and streamlining collaboration—enabling users to create better APIs, faster.

The company is headquartered in San Francisco and has an office in Bangalore, where it was founded. Postman is privately held, with funding from Battery Ventures, BOND, Coatue, CRV, Insight Partners, and Nexus Venture Partners. About The Team

Postman is looking for a Publisher Success Manager (PSM) to join our team within the Postman API Network. The Postman API Network is the world’s largest repository of APIs, serving developers from companies like AWS, Salesforce, Stripe, Zoom, Discord, and many more. Our goal is to empower publishers to launch, distribute, and grow their APIs on the network while providing developers with the best-in-class experience for discovering and working with APIs.

As a PSM, you’ll work with companies with key publishers on the Network to help them optimize their presence on the Network to drive growth and adoption of their APIs, ensure they’re leveraging the latest features of the platform, and work cross-functionally across Postman to synthesize and share product feedback. 

This is a hybrid remote/in-person role based in the United States. As a standalone business with Postman, we build fast, learn while doing it, and most importantly, have fun!

What you’ll be doing

  • Act as the primary point of contact for key publishers on the Postman API Network, providing strategic and hands-on support to drive their success and engagement.
  • Collaborate with publishers to help them build and optimize high-quality public workspaces, leveraging metrics to deliver growth.
  • Lead Quarterly Workspace Reviews (QWRs) and participate in Publisher Connect Meetups (PCMs) to deepen relationships and create opportunities for collaboration and feedback.
  • Work closely with internal teams (Product, Marketing, DevRel) to provide publishers with the resources and tools they need to succeed, from custom onboarding workflows to co-marketing opportunities to support their launches. 
  • Identify and track key performance indicators like Quality Scores, Forks, Watchers, and error metrics to proactively address publisher challenges.
  • Advocate for publishers’ needs within Postman, synthesizing feedback to drive platform improvements and future product development.
  • Support publishers in adopting Postman’s latest features (like Flows and custom RIP buttons) and integrate these features into their workflows for maximum impact.
  • Own various internal projects that benefit Publishers and the Network overall.
